#640e92 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#640e92 is composed of 39.2% red, 5.5%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.5% cyan, 90.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 279.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 31.4%. #640e92 color hex could be obtained by blending #c81cff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#640e92 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#640e92 has RGB values of R:100, G:14,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 6557330.

Hex triplet 640e92 #640e92
RGB Decimal 100, 14, 146 rgb(100,14,146)
RGB Percent 39.2, 5.5, 57.3 rgb(39.2%,5.5%,57.3%)
CMYK 32, 90, 0, 43
HSL 279.1°, 82.5, 31.4 hsl(279.1,82.5%,31.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 279.1°, 90.4, 57.3
Web Safe 660099 #660099
CIE-LAB 27.015, 55.264, -52.439
XYZ 10.6, 5.099, 27.618
xyY 0.245, 0.118, 5.099
CIE-LCH 27.015, 76.183, 316.502
CIE-LUV 27.015, 18.144, -69.64
Hunter-Lab 22.581, 44.276, -56.71
Binary 01100100, 00001110, 10010010

Shades and Tints of #640e92

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#640e92

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514c54 is the less saturated color, while #68029e is the most saturated one.
